陕西省植被净第一性生产力时空变化研究

摘    要:利用1981~2000年GloPEM光能利用率模型数据、土地覆盖数据和中国县域行政区划矢量数据,对陕西省植被净第一性生产力(NPP)总量变化、空间分布格局及其变化特征进行了研究。结果表明,陕西省多年平均NPP总量为1.59×1014gC/a,单位面积年均NPP为771 gC/(m2.a)。20年来,陕西省植被年均NPP在波动中虽然有增加但总量仍呈减少趋势,即从1981年的1.55×1014gC/a减少到2000年的1.50×1014gC/a。陕西省单位面积年均NPP的空间分布格局显著,呈现出由南北向中部递增的趋势。陕西省年均NPP的空间变化明显,其中有43.4%的地区年均NPP增加,主要集中在陕南秦巴山区和关中平原;有56.6%的地区年均NPP减少,主要集中在陕北黄土高原。

关 键 词:GloPEM模型  净第一性生产力(NPP)  时空变化  陕西省

Spatial-temporal Change of the Terrestrial Net Primary Production(NPP)in Shaanxi Province

Abstract:Based on GloPEM datasets,global land cover data and China administrative division vectograph,the terrestrial net primary production(NPP) and its spatial-temporal change in Shannxi during 1981-2000 were studied.As a result,a total annual mean NPP in Shannxi was 1.59×1014gC and the annual NPP per unit area was 771 gC/(m2·a).In the past 20 years,the annual NPP decreased from 1.55×1014 gC in 1981 to 1.50×1014 gC in 2000.The distribution of annual mean NPP was obvious,which was increased from south and north to central section.The spatial-temporal change of annual NPP in Shannxi was distinct.During the period from 1981 and 2000,the annual NPP of Qinba Mountains and Guanzhong Plant were increased and the annual NPP of Loess Plateau of Northern Shaanxi was decreased.
Keywords:GloPEM model  Net Primary Production(NPP)  Spatial-temporal change  Shaanxi Province
